Function: dash--match-vector-1

dash--match-vector-1 is a byte-compiled function defined in dash.el.

Signature

(dash--match-vector-1 MATCH-FORM SOURCE)

Documentation

Match MATCH-FORM against SOURCE.

MATCH-FORM is a vector. Each element of MATCH-FORM is either a symbol, which gets bound to the respective value in source or another match form which gets destructured recursively.

If second-from-last place in MATCH-FORM is the symbol &rest, the next element of the MATCH-FORM is matched against the tail of SOURCE, starting at index of the &rest symbol. This is conceptually the same as the (head . tail) match for improper lists, where dot plays the role of &rest.

SOURCE is a vector.

If the MATCH-FORM vector is shorter than SOURCE vector, only the (length MATCH-FORM) places are bound, the rest of the SOURCE is discarded.

Source Code

;; Defined in ~/.emacs.d/elpa/dash-20260221.1346/dash.el
(defun dash--match-vector-1 (match-form source)
  "Match MATCH-FORM against SOURCE.

MATCH-FORM is a vector.  Each element of MATCH-FORM is either a
symbol, which gets bound to the respective value in source or
another match form which gets destructured recursively.

If second-from-last place in MATCH-FORM is the symbol &rest, the
next element of the MATCH-FORM is matched against the tail of
SOURCE, starting at index of the &rest symbol.  This is
conceptually the same as the (head . tail) match for improper
lists, where dot plays the role of &rest.

SOURCE is a vector.

If the MATCH-FORM vector is shorter than SOURCE vector, only
the (length MATCH-FORM) places are bound, the rest of the SOURCE
is discarded."
  (let ((i 0)
        (l (length match-form))
        (re))
    (while (< i l)
      (let ((m (aref match-form i)))
        (push (cond
               ((and (symbolp m)
                     (eq m '&rest))
                (prog1 (dash--match
                        (aref match-form (1+ i))
                        `(substring ,source ,i))
                  (setq i l)))
               ((and (symbolp m)
                     ;; do not match symbols starting with _
                     (not (eq (aref (symbol-name m) 0) ?_)))
                (list (list m `(aref ,source ,i))))
               ((not (symbolp m))
                (dash--match m `(aref ,source ,i))))
              re)
        (setq i (1+ i))))
    (-flatten-n 1 (nreverse re))))
